Not sure this is the right kind of question for this forum but I am a bit worried about this. I am currently on income support with a disability premium. Recently I was sent the form to switch me over to ESA. I sent that back before Christmas and had the medical assessment last week. I used the information on this site to help me complete the form and face the assessment. Things seem to be going okay but I am still waiting to hear their decision.

Meantime my mother who is 86 wants to give me the sum of £1,500 just as a back up because I have no other security for emergencies. I thought this wasn't possible because I thought a sum of money just arriving in a separate account of mine would arouse suspicion and also I thought on income based income support I'd not be allowed any kind of savings. However my brother told me it was fine for me to have up to £6,000. I Googled it and that does seem to be the case and yet I'm not sure about it. My income support is not contribution based but income based and if I get ESA that will be income based as I do not have enough national insurance for contribution based benefit. Is it still the case on income based benefit I would be allowed to open an account just to keep this £1,500 as a back up from my mother ? Paranoid about getting into trouble.

Can anyone advise me on this ?

Both Income Support and ESA take no account of savings and assets totalling less than £6000.
